Sintesi:
Long access in the high grass through a nature park to a beautiful canyon last section right before the sea. Best time in spring or after rain. Very long and though return.

Accesso:
If returning by boat leave a car in Port de Soller, big paid parking near Parc Municipal. With the other car follow directions for "Vinyes Mortitx", but do not enter the iron gate if open and look for a parking right outside (limited space) or along the road.
Avvicinamento (1 h 30):
Enter by the iron gat if open, otherwise a small pedestrian wood gate is available on the right. Follow the main road until a stone hut (generally locked) marked as a refugio, soon after crossing a dry streambed an indicated path branches off to the right and from here it goes continuously down through the canyon to the entry passin in the high grass. If there is a lot of water, you can put on the wetsuit already at the mouth of the Torrent de s'Hort des Moli coming from the left, otherwise climb around the first basin Gorg Larg on the right, pass the following basin Gorg del Bec d'Oca then on the left and past a prominent rock tower, from here on the stream is called Torrent Fondo.
Giro (1 h 30):
Short but impressive and varied canyon makes up for the long access and return journey, if there is enough running water in the pools. If you decide to climb back up in the canyon, check at each pitch whether it is possible to climb back up by fixed ropes or by leaving yours. The last section before the sea is particularly beautiful, with the highest pitch of 20m. Right before the sea on the right you can notice the start of via ferrata or descend the last pitch to the sea.
Ritorno (3 h):
Option 1: climb back the canyon, in most of the initial pitches there are fixed ropes while you should leave your ropes in the last 2/3 pitches which are the major ones; beware that the last pitch to the sea is not well equipped and needs to be climbed back too or avoided to descend. Once gained the beginning of the canyon simply use the same approach path. Option 2: return by boat, contact Sollermar which will wait for you at the canyon end and bring you back to Port de Soller; beware that there is barely no mobile connection in the canyon and at the end, so plan well in advance the timing and agree the collection time Option 3: climb the via ferrata that can be found on the right bank just before the last pich to the sea, which is visually and reported to be in bad conditions (update 2026). Steep, rugged rock faces with climbing up to 3rd degree and once reached the edge of the cliffs, you have to cross a very confusing cart field and than ascend briefly eastwards into a saddle. From there you can go trough the wide basin above the cliffs or back down into the valley and return by the access path, otherwise follow the path for the witches' caves.
